With all the administrative responsibilities that come with running a theological institution, social media account management may be at the bottom of your list. However, it is possible to run successful social media campaigns without hiring a full-time social media marketer. Below are some resources that may offer helpful tools and tips about how to effectively use social media at your school.

You probably already know about Hootsuite, but if not, you should. Hootsuite is a website that allows you to manage multiple social media accounts from one dashboard. It's a godsend for getting your message out on multiple platforms.
